The Rise of IoT Technologies: The Internet of Things (IoT) has gained immense popularity in recent years, with devices and sensors becoming an integral part of our daily lives. Two prominent wireless IoT technologies are LoRa (Long Range) and Zigbee. LoRa enables long-range, low-power communication, making it ideal for connecting devices over large distances. Zigbee, on the other hand, is designed for short-range wireless communication in small-scale networks. 2.
